I believe I have found where the flutter is coming from. It's the ailerons. The guys at the field though the rudder had a lot of slop on the hinge. They suggested taking the monokote hinge off and replace it with mylar hinges. So I did that. Still had flutter with the new hinges. Then I put a 6 to 8in piece of cellorphane tape on the end of each aileron. Still had so flutter but the sound had changed. Then added another piece to the bottom. All the flutter then was gone. I could fly fast as I wanted and dive as hard I wanted with no flutter.
